The full YIG oscillator frequency range is achieved in two bands: Band Low High Mid (HP 87221)) High (HP 8722D) Frequency Range 50 MHz to 2.55 GHz 2.55 GHz to 20.0 GHz 20 GHz to 40 GHz In the low band, the 2.4 to 20 GHz output of YIGl and the lixed 3.8 GHz output of the A57 fixed oscillator are mixed in the A53 mixer/amplifier assembly. In this band, S2 and S3 switch A53 into the circuit. The high band (mid band, HP 87221)) uses the output of YIGl. The high band (HP 8722D) uses the output of YIGB. In the A58 M/A/D/S microcircuit, the YIG oscillator signal is modulated by the ALC OUT signal (explained below) to provide power control and leveling. ALC: Automatic Leveling Control A portion of the source output is detected in the M/A/D/S and sent back to the source Interface Board ALC circuit. This circuit generates a control signal which is sent to the modulator in the M/A/D/S to control the power. The tune voltage from the main coil drive is used to change the source amplitude as a function of frequency, thus compensating the source for losses in the transfer switch, bias tees, and couplers. 12-l 8 Theory of Operation
